Working from Home authors Paul and Sarah Edwards team up with en-parent.com's Lisa Roberts to create the most detailed, realistic reference guide for the millions of Americans who earn a living from home while raising a family. Through "The National Survey of Entrepreneurial Parents," over 700 respondents who have embraced this alternative work-life option speak up for those who would like to. This information-packed book features 101 EP profiles, plus chapters on financial transitions, time management, family affairs and passing the EP tradition on to the next generation. Other features include "Day in the Life" work schedules, "Beat the Clock" strategies, 10 "Show Tell" business profiles, inspirational kid quotes, favorite EP resources, and survey stats. For anyone who's ever wanted to know the realities of working from home as a parent...and the possibilities.
